A Simple and Sensible Manual to Employing AI in .Internet and C#
Should you be a .Internet developer, you’ve most likely read a lot about synthetic intelligence currently. It can seem intricate at the beginning. But the reality is, working with AI in C# is much more useful than A lot of people Believe. With the right Mastering path and clear AI in C# tutorials, you can begin creating clever programs without changing your total tech stack.
On this guideline, I’ll stroll you thru how AI functions during the .Internet environment, in which it matches best, And the way you can begin applying it in actual initiatives — Even when you’re new to machine Discovering.
Knowing AI during the .Web Surroundings
AI basically usually means training software program to understand designs from knowledge and make selections. In .Internet, this is frequently performed as a result of libraries and services that combine effortlessly with C# apps.
You don’t will need to be an information scientist. Like a developer, your occupation is to connect details, styles, and small business logic in the thoroughly clean and secure way.
Getting going with ML.Internet Examples
Amongst the simplest approaches to take a look at AI in .NET is by dealing with ML.NET illustrations. ML.NET is really a Microsoft framework that allows you to Establish and educate machine Discovering versions directly in C#.
You should utilize it for duties like:
- Predicting gross sales numbers
- Detecting spam messages
- Classifying purchaser comments
- Recommending items
The better part is you remain Within the .Web ecosystem. No have to have to modify to another language Except if you want to.
Making use of Azure AI Expert services with .Web
If you need ready-produced intelligence with no schooling your own model, Azure AI services with .NET are extremely beneficial.
These cloud companies help you:
- Assess textual content and sentiment
- Identify speech
- Course of action illustrations or photos
- Translate languages
You merely phone the API out of your C# application and get clever effects. It’s rapidly, trustworthy, and easy to scale.
.Web AI Instruments for Developers
You will find now many .Internet AI resources for builders that make experimentation simpler. You can take a look at versions domestically, connect with cloud-based types, or perhaps combine big language styles into your applications.
Modern-day improvement environments also present constructed-in guidance for debugging, testing, and checking AI-run functions. This can help you stay productive when building smarter devices.
Prompt Engineering in .NET / C#
When working with language types, prompt engineering in .Web / C# becomes critical. A prompt is solely the instruction you send out to an AI product.
The way in which you create your prompt impacts the quality of the output. Obvious, particular Guidelines produce greater effects. In C#, you usually deliver prompts by means of API calls and take care of the response inside your application logic.
It’s considerably less about elaborate code and more about composing good Recommendations.
Developing a Conversational AI Chatbot in C#
Lots of corporations now make use of a conversational AI chatbot in C# to deal with customer support. These chatbots can answer prevalent inquiries, guide customers, as well as acquire facts.
You can Mix Azure solutions, language styles, and simple backend logic to create a chatbot that works on Web-sites or inside units. The crucial element would be to design obvious discussion flows and tackle edge circumstances correctly.
Intelligent Doc Processing in .Web
Enterprises deal with invoices, varieties, contracts, and reports every day. Intelligent document processing in .NET helps automate this work.
Making use of AI, you'll be able to:
- Extract textual content from scanned documents
- Recognize essential fields like invoice figures
- Classify files by style
This will save time and cuts down handbook info entry glitches.
AI for Predictive Analytics in .Web
AI for predictive analytics in .NET is especially beneficial for corporations that depend on info.
You could predict:
- Buyer churn
- Foreseeable future product sales tendencies
- Inventory need
- Danger stages
By training versions on past knowledge, your software can provide insights that help supervisors make smarter decisions.
Protection and Compliance for AI in .Web
Whenever AI handles sensitive details, safety and compliance for AI in .Internet has to be a precedence.
This contains:
- Encrypting facts
- Controlling access Management
- Logging AI conclusions when required
- Subsequent knowledge protection regulations
Builders should really make certain AI devices are clear and well-monitored. AI is strong, nevertheless it have to be utilized responsibly.
Legacy Devices Modernization with AI in .NET
Several firms still use older programs created decades ago. As an alternative to replacing almost everything, legacy systems modernization AI .Internet alternatives help you add smart attributes bit by bit.
You can link AI products and services to existing databases and apps. This increases functionality and choice-making with no rewriting the whole technique.
If you prefer deeper advice and realistic examples, it is possible to discover comprehensive methods and structured Finding out paths at aindotnet.com to bolster your AI growth abilities throughout the .Web ecosystem.
Final Ideas
AI in .Internet is not simply a craze. It’s turning out to be A part of day to day program growth. Whether you are setting up predictive analytics tools, doc processing devices, chatbots, or cloud-primarily based AI integrations, the .Web System gives strong support.
You don’t need to find out almost everything directly. Begin with basic ML.Internet examples. Experiment with Azure AI solutions. Observe crafting superior prompts. After a while, you’ll acquire self-confidence and build smarter purposes.
The way forward for advancement is clever — and with C# and .Internet, you’re currently in a powerful placement to generally be Portion of it.